# Flaglight Rollouts — Approvals

Quick version for on-call: any rollout touching more than 5% of traffic needs an approval in Flaglight before the ramp continues. Kill switches don't need approval — just flip them and note it in the incident channel. Scheduled ramps pause automatically if error budget burns hot. If you're stuck at 2 a.m. with a pending approval, there's one person authorized to override, and that's the approver below.

account owner for tagep-bafof: Norael Gilax Juleth

Branch managers should note that projected inflows for Q3 are down 6% against plan, driven by slower receivables in the Calder Valley region. Operating outflows remain steady, though the Brightmoor depot upgrade will pull roughly 40,000 forward into August. Net cash position stays positive through September, with a thin buffer in week nine. Please tighten collection follow-ups and defer discretionary spend until the October review. The following applies to the next planning cycle.

management briefing: Headcount on the Praok team goes from 16 to 91 by the end of March. Gross margin on Praok came in at 2 percent against a plan of 26 percent.

## Ledgerpane access (audit-log viewer)

Ledgerpane shows all release-pipeline audit events for Corvid Systems. Release managers get read-only access by default; request the "rm-audit" role on day one. Queries older than 90 days hit cold storage — expect delays. Never export logs outside the Bramford network. Break-glass access, used only when SSO is down, unlocks with a sealed credential kit; the recovery passphrase for that kit appears below.

vault phrase of fafop-hahop = ralys-kasion-normir-belix-silys-fendor

## Configuration

Hey support folks — Bucketeer (our A/B assignment service) reads everything from `.env`, so no code changes needed for most tweaks. `BUCKETEER_STICKY_TTL` controls how long a user stays in their assigned variant, and `BUCKETEER_SALT_ROTATION` should stay at `weekly` unless the Velma team says otherwise. Most tickets you'll see are just a missing signing credential. To fix those, add the following line to the service's `.env` file:

vault entry, kahof-fajof: LEDGER_TOKEN20=252fb2f2c70cd73a28be